© Holmesglen 4 Air Force Job Title Musician (Qualified Entry)

As an Air Force Musician you are employed to perform in one of two bands providing music for Air Force ceremonial occasions, parades, guards of honour funerals etc. You will assist in promoting the image of the Air Force throughout Australia and overseas by performing a variety of music to audiences ranging from school children through to pensioners. Musicians are required to perform in a marching band, concert band and various smaller ensembles depending on their individual abilities. They must be prepared to perform in operational and peace keeping environments in support of Australian Defence Force troop morale initiatives. This requirement dictates a need for all musicians to be trained to an acceptable level of combat readiness.

Pay and allowances: Once you finish your initial military and job training you will earn a minimum of $36,000pa. Plus you get the added benefits of free health care, excellent superannuation and subsidised food and accommodation.

Entry requirements: You must be at least 17 years of age, and must be either an Australian citizen or hold Permanent Residency status. Additional age, medical and fitness guidelines may also apply.

Education requirements: You must have completed Year 10. You must be proficient in one or more of the prescribed instruments or voice; pass an instrumental/vocal audition at the equivalent standard of the AMEB Associate Diploma level or higher, be able to perform as part of an ensemble under direction and be able to sight read at a professional standard. The audition will be before a board comprising of band personnel and chaired by either the Director of Music or one of his deputies. A pre audition tape must be submitted and approved prior to a face-to-face audition being held. A comprehensive CV should also accompany the audition tape.
